首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何对Angular 8中的对象数组进行排序?

在Angular 8中,可以使用Array的sort()方法对对象数组进行排序。sort()方法接受一个可选的比较函数作为参数,该函数定义了排序的规则。

下面是一个示例代码,演示如何对Angular 8中的对象数组进行排序:

  1. 首先,在组件中定义一个对象数组:
代码语言:txt
复制
objectsArray: any[] = [
  { name: 'John', age: 25 },
  { name: 'Alice', age: 30 },
  { name: 'Bob', age: 20 }
];
  1. 然后,在排序的方法中使用sort()方法对对象数组进行排序。比较函数可以根据需要自定义,例如按照年龄升序排序:
代码语言:txt
复制
sortObjectsArray() {
  this.objectsArray.sort((a, b) => a.age - b.age);
}
  1. 最后,在模板中调用排序的方法,并显示排序后的对象数组:
代码语言:txt
复制
<button (click)="sortObjectsArray()">Sort</button>

<ul>
  <li *ngFor="let obj of objectsArray">
    {{ obj.name }} - {{ obj.age }}
  </li>
</ul>

这样,当点击"Sort"按钮时,对象数组将按照年龄升序排序,并在页面上显示排序后的结果。

在这个例子中,我们没有提及具体的腾讯云产品,因为排序操作与云计算服务无关。但是,腾讯云提供了丰富的云计算产品和服务,可以满足各种应用场景的需求。你可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2分32秒

073.go切片的sort包

5分13秒

082.slices库排序Sort

3分23秒

2.12.使用分段筛的最长素数子数组

8分37秒

CSS入门教程-02-HTML引入CSS样式的三种方式概述1【动力节点】

10分10秒

CSS入门教程-04-HTML引入CSS样式的第一种方式内联方式【动力节点】

10分59秒

CSS入门教程-06-id选择器标签选择器和类选择器【动力节点】

4分5秒

CSS入门教程-08-列表样式【动力节点】

7分52秒

CSS入门教程-01-CSS概述【动力节点】

4分23秒

CSS入门教程-03-HTML引入CSS样式的三种方式概述【动力节点】

4分57秒

CSS入门教程-05-HTML引入CSS样式的第二种方式样式块【动力节点】

8分14秒

CSS入门教程-07-HTML引入CSS样式的第三种方式引入外部独立css文件【动力节点】

3分16秒

CSS入门教程-09-绝对定位【动力节点】

领券